Grieving mom pleads for justice in fatal hit-and-run
A grieving Bronx mother is pleading for one of the drivers who ran down her son to come forward. 
Cinthia Berganzo's 16-year-old, Dylon Ramirez, was killed Sunday after being struck by two cars at the corner of Baychester and Crawford avenues in Edenwald. 
Ramirez's best friend, 15-year-old Iyana National, was walking with him. She was critically injured, but has since been released from the hospital. 
Both drivers who hit Ramirez drove off, but 26-year-old Shawn Williams was arrested after returning to the scene an hour later. He has been charged with leaving the scene of an accident resulting in death and reckless driving. 
The second driver remains at large, but Berganzo is hoping someone can help bring justice to her boy. His funeral is planned for this coming Wednesday.
